EL INDICE DESI
El Indice de Economia y Sociedad Digital
(DESI) es un indice compuesto por cinco
indicadores del rendimiento digital de Europa y
que permite un seguimiento de la evolucion de
los Estados miembros de la Union Europea en
la competitividad digital. Estos cinco
indicadores son conectividad, capital humano,
uso de internet, integracion de la tecnologia
digital y servicios publicos digitales.
Espana figura en el grupo de paises cuya
puntuacion crecio mas rapido en el ultimo ano,
colocandose en el puesto numero 15 de la UE,
lo que supone un ascenso en dos puntos,
gracias en particular a su fortaleza en servicios
publicos digitales, cuestion en la que se ubica
en el 5o puesto, segun el DESI 2016 publicado
por la Comision Europea

ALGO DE HISTORIA
▸ El término “Industria 4.0” comenzó a oírse en 2011 en Alemania, durante la Hannover Messe (Hannover Fair en inglés), una de las mayores ferias industriales del mundo. En 2012, el Gobierno de Alemania creó un grupo de trabajo sobre la Industria 4.0 con el objetivo de analizar y presentar las recomendaciones de su implementación. Desde entonces, y principalmente en Europa, se habla de Industria 4.0.
▸ Fuera de Europa y sobre todo en EEUU es más habitual hablar de la Internet de las Cosas (Internet of Things). Industria 4.0 es un término que se apoya en la Internet de las Cosas aplicada específicamente a la industria y muy particularmente a los sistemas de fabricación, pero, como veremos, el término abarca más tecnologías y conceptos.

INDUSTRY 4.0 DEFINITION
▸ Industry 4.0 is the sum of all disruptive innovations derived and implemented in a value chain to address the trends of digitalization, autonomization, transparency, mobility, modularization, network-collaboration and socializing of products and processes.
▸ (1) Digitalization: The companies’ internal processes, product components, communication channels and all other key aspects of the supply chain are undergoing an accelerated digitalization process (Geisberger and Broy, 2012). According to the conceptual analysis visualized in figure 3, the digitalization process itself is the most important characteristic feature and enables all othercharacterizing features.
▸ (2) Autonomization: “Industry 4.0” technologies and concepts are enabling machines and algorithms of future companies to make decisions and perform learning-activities autonomously. This autonomous decision-making and learning is based on man-made algorithms and enables whole factories and manufacturing facilities to work with minimum human-machine interaction(Angelov, 2013)

▸ (3) Transparency: While global supply chains are characterized by highly complex
structures, the available “Industry 4.0” technologies are increasing the transparency of
the whole value creation process. Through this increase in transparency, decision-
making in the company will be more collaborative and efficient. Not only the supply
chain processes, but also the behavior of corporate partners and customers will be
more transparent to the company (Wang, Heng and Chau, 2007).
▸ (4) Mobility: The dissemination of mobile devices makes communication, data
sharing and generation of values possible from all over the world. The mobility of
devices is changing the way customers are interacting with companies, and the
communication and interaction of machines in the production process (Schweiger,
2011).
▸ (5) Modularization: “Industry 4.0”-technologies are enabling the modularization of
products and the whole value creation process, e.g. manufacturing facilities. Modular
production facilities can be adjusted in their quantity autonomously, which is
increasing the flexibility of the production processes (Koren, et al., 1999; Putnik, et al.,
2013).

▸ (6) Network-Collaboration: Just as human beings in our society are interacting in
social networks, the companies’ processes will be defined and activities will be
decided through the interaction of machines and human beings within specific
networks in and out of the companies organizational borders (Bauer, et al., 2014).
▸ (7) Socializing: The collaboration in networks is enabling machines (not only
smartphones) to start communicating and interacting with other machines and/ or
humans in a socialized manner. Herewith, the collaboration with machines is
socialized, since humans are able to get into a conversation with the machines
(Oswald, 2014).

RETOS PARA LA INDUSTRIA 4.0
▸ Some feel that Industry 4.0 as a concept is poorly defined and suffers from exaggerated expectations;
others believe that fully digitised products and value chains are still a 'pipe dream'.
▸ Investment and change Building a complex value network that can produce and distribute products in
a flexible fashion means business leaders must accept to change and partner with other companies –
not only suppliers and distributors of a product, but technology companies and infrastructure suppliers
such as telecoms and internet service providers.
▸ Data ownership and security With the large quantities of data being collected and shared with
partners in the value network, businesses need to be clear about who owns what industrial data and to
be confident that the data they produce will not be used by competitors or collaborators in ways that
they do not approve.
▸ Legal issues Advanced manufacturing also raises a variety of legal questions including employee
supervision, product liability and intellectual property.
▸ Employment and skills development he nature of manufacturing work has been shifting from largely
manual labour to programming and control of high performance machines. Employees with low skill
levels risk becoming replaceable unless they are retrained. On the other hand, workers able to make
the transition to Industry 4.0 may find greater autonomy and more interesting or less arduous work. By
2020, labour markets in the EU could be short of as much as 825 000 ICT professionals;

▸ La Industria 4.0 añadirá una mayor complejidad a las cadenas de
suministro que tendrán que ser capaces de evolucionar en igual medida.
Pero las mismas tecnologías que permiten hablar de Industria 4.0 están
revolucionando también la Logística, pudiendo hablar de la Logística 4.0.
▸ Internet de las Cosas permite que la mercancía disponga de sensores
para monitorizar la temperatura, la humedad, la geolocalización, etc.
Actualmente la combinación de sistemas como el RFID activo con
sistemas geolocalización y redes de comunicación inalámbricas ya están
permitiendo monitorizar las mercancías en tiempo real y tomar decisiones
de forma remota en base a los datos recibidos.
▸ Pero en el futuro, a medida que las tecnologías aplicadas a la
trazabilidad se abaraten, cada palet o cada producto podría llevar su
propio dispositivo conectado e ir transportados en contenedores
inteligentes que permitan adaptar automáticamente los niveles de
temperatura y humedad en función del estado actual de la mercancía, así
como detectar automáticamente defectos en las cargas o proponer rutas
de transporte más apropiadas en función cada destino, tipo de carga o
fecha de caducidad.

▸ La Industria 4.0 se caracteriza por la digitalización de los procesos de
fabricación. Pero el sector logístico tiene su propia revolución con
iniciativas como la Internet Física (Physical Internet en inglés, abreviado
PI) y que no hemos de confundir con Internet de las Cosas.
▸ La Internet Física es una iniciativa internacional para desarrollar un
sistema abierto de logística global. En la Internet de la información,
diversos estándares y protocolos definen cómo se transportan los datos,
dividiéndolos en paquetes de forma que cada uno siga la ruta más
eficiente hasta su destinatario. La Internet Física sigue una aproximación
similar, en la que en lugar de paquetes de datos tendremos
contenedores estandarizados donde viajará la mercancía, facilitando el
manipulado, almacenaje y transporte de forma eficiente y sostenible a
través de todos los participantes de la cadena logística. Estos
contenedores se beneficiarán de las tecnologías de la información para
estar monitorizados constantemente en tiempo real así como para ser
transportados siguiendo las rutas más apropiadas para cada destino y
tipo de mercancía.

La Logistica evolucionara hacia sistemas cada vez mas automatizados. ▸El transporte de mercancia con vehículos autotripulados sera una
realidad en las proximas décadas. En la actualidad, Rolls-Royce esta
investigando en un proyecto de barcos de carga no tripulados, o “barcos
drones”, que tecnologicamente podrian estar disponibles en los proximos
anos y que permitiria controlar eficientemente flotas de cientos de
cargueros.
Los vehiculos ▸ autotripulados para transporte por carretera seran sin duda
una realidad mucho antes de lo que pensamos. Actualmente el proyecto
Google Car dispone de una flota de coches de dos plazas sin conductor
para el transporte de pasajeros, que ya estan funcionando a modo de
prueba en calles reales de Estados Unidos, gracias a los sistemas de
vision artificial, la geolocalizacion y la inteligencia artificial.
Los ▸ drones son otra de las apuestas de las empresas logisticas para un
futuro proximo. La posibilidad de transportar por aire pequenas cargas de
forma eficiente y economica ya ha dado pie a varios proyectos para
distribuir mercancia directamente del almacén al consumidor final.

Aunque las limitaciones de los drones actuales son su autonomia y su ▸limitada capacidad de carga, varias universidades del mundo estan
investigando en la robótica de enjambre aplicada a los drones. De esta
forma, varios drones podrian volar trabajando cooperativamente para
transportar cargas mayores, para proporcionar redundancia y para
realizar maniobras complejas que un solo dron no podria llevar a cabo.
Pero para que la logistica pueda adoptar todos estos avances de forma ▸eficiente, es necesario también una evolucion en la intralogística,
optimizando las operaciones de manutencion dentro de los almacenes.

FABRICACIÓN ADITIVA: 3D
‣ Another great digital technology that is evolving
the supply chain is 3D printing. For Barilla, this
technology is revolutionizing its pasta production
and realigning its entire supply chain. The brand
can now offer more than just five varieties of pasta
to restaurants, retailers, and wholesalers, giving
them a choice of ingredients (vegan!), flavors
(Mediterranean tomato!), and shapes (soccer balls
to celebrate my favorite team’s win!).
‣ By putting a 3D printer in its
customers’ facilities, Barilla’s
supply chain must anticipate and
fulfill every possible configuration.
The whole notion of demand
anticipation and fulfillment and
replenishment is completely
flipped. Instead, the supply chain
needs to think about arriving at the
customer site to service this piece
of equipment.

4D PRINTING
‣ In 2015, 90% of 3D printing applications in the automotive industry were for prototyping and only 10% for production. However, the technology is starting to spread, and is used not just for design but also for manufacturing, repair and replacement.
‣ According to a January 2016 report by the US consultancy Frost & Sullivan, the application scope of 3D printing is currently restricted to the production of extremely low volume parts and production tooling. Despite this, the firm forecasts that the technology will generate USD 4,3 billion in the automotive industry by 2025, and achieve deeper penetration in production and the aftermarket.

The method was inspired by the way plants change shape over time in response to environmental
stimuli. This orchid-shaped structure is printed with a hydrogel composite ink containing aligned
cellulose fibrils, which enable anisotropic swelling. A proprietary mathematical model developed by
the team precisely predicts how the fibrils will swell in water. After printing, the 4D orchid is immersed
in water to activate its shape transformation. Credit: A.S. Gladman, E. Matsumoto, L.K. Sanders, and
J.A. Lewis / Wyss Institute at Harvard University

MEGACIUDADES
▸ En 2030 70% of all humans will live in cities
▸ Quizás las redes tradicionales de dos dimensiones habrá que verlas en 3 dimensiones
▸ A distinct retail characteristic is the presence of millions of very small, family-owned and operated stores. We call these nanostores.
▸ There are 28 megacities on the planet, and the United Nations projects that the number will reach 41 by 2030, accounting for a population of some 453 million people.
▸ Most megacities are located in emerging economies. In addition to congestion, carriers that deliver goods in these urban centers must navigate complex traffic planning regulations and the demands of many small retail outlets called nanocenters. With limited back room space, nanostores need to be restocked frequently. In Mexico City, for example, some 60% of the city’s nanostores maintain only one to two days of inventory.

DEMOGRAFIA 65.0
Aging is a disruptive force in many countries and economies. Imagine:‣
There are more walkers and wheelchairs than baby carriages in parts of Europe‣
People over ‣ 60 in China are more numerous than the entire population of Russia
Japan’s population by mid‣ -century may reduce by half and nearly a third will be over
65
77 ‣ million American baby boomers, born between 1946-1964 are now passing 65
nearly one every seven seconds
Even in ‘young’ South American and African nations, there are concentrations of older ‣adults that rival or even surpass the oldest countries of Europe
But ‣ – global aging is not simply a story of ‘more.’ The new disruptive demographics of
aging is not your grandfather's old age – many older people have:
Vast cultural, lifestyle, and economic diversity within and across nations‣
Fewer family caregivers and working age adults to support an aging society ‣ – either because of fewer children or the
migration of younger people to urban centers leaving an older rural population behind
Greater expectations of Japan's ‣ Dankai and baby boomers in North America and Europe to not only live longer but to live
better than previous generations
Higher expectations and lifelong experience with the promise of technology to improve the quality of life ‣ – from accessing
healthcare, connecting to loved ones, to remaining engaged rather than ‘retired’ from society
Better health, more education and income than their parents and grandparents‣

EXPONENCIAL….. TODO
‣ Digitalización.- Cualquier tecnología que se precie ha de ser ahora digital ya que ello permite alcanzar
a todo el planeta. Permite una automatización y una rapidez que incrementa la escalabilidad
exponencialmente.
‣ Decepción.- Cualquier iniciativa exponencial digital entra directamente en un periodo de decepción.
‣ Disrupción.- El crecimiento exponencial tan veloz se convierte rápidamente en disruptivo y la
innovación disruptiva casi nunca proviene del status quo. La amenaza real casi para cualquier negocio
no proviene de la competencia, sino de las startups. Los expertos se convierten en frenos y
desaceleradores de la innovación.
‣ Desmaterialización.- Cuando algo es realmente disruptivo lo que ocurre es que se desmaterializa, es
decir, que físicamente desaparece como las cámaras de fotos o el GPS que ahora se han incorporado
al teléfono.
‣ Desmonetización.- Una vez que algo se ha desmaterializado, se desmonetiza y pierde valor. Si no
existe no se puede pagar por ello. Esta situación está ocurriendo constantemente, por ejemplo, Uber
desmonetiza al taxi tradicional, mientras que Craiglist a la publicidad. Lo que está ocurriendo en el
mundo digital es que el coste marginal del marketing y las ventas es casi cero pues la web ahora
permite ofrecer productos y servicios por un coste que era impensable hace 20 años. La estructura
viral y la potencia de las recomendaciones puede hacer que un producto sea conocido (para bien o
para mal) prácticamente en todo el planeta y en tiempo real.
‣ Democratización.- Una vez que algo se desmaterializa y se desmonetiza, pasa a ser totalmente
democrático, es decir, que todos los podemos utilizar.

4.0 Y DEMANDA: LONG TAIL
▸ Con el concepto Smart Factory, los sistemas
de producción se alejarán de las plantas de
fabricación centralizadas y en su lugar se
crearán redes de unidades de fabricación
interconectadas. Esto hará que se muevan
materias primas y productos semielaborados
de forma mucho más frecuente.
▸ En los mercados globalizados actuales, los
productos tienen ciclos de vida más cortos y
las variaciones en las demandas son más
impredecibles. Con los sistemas de
fabricación aditiva se podrá lanzar nuevos
productos al mercado de forma más rápida y
se podrán reducir los niveles de stock de
seguridad. La flexibilidad e interconectividad
ayudará a predecir y reaccionar de forma
más eficiente ante las variaciones de la
demanda, reduciendo así el efecto látigo.
Con sistemas de producción que permiten
personalizar los productos de forma
eficiente, las diferencias entre los mercados
de masa y los modelos de negocio basados
en la long tail se difuminarán
